#1338dc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1338dc is composed of 7.5% red, 22% green and 86.3%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 91.4% cyan, 74.5% magenta, 0% yellow and 13.7% black. It has a hue angle of 229 degrees, a saturation of 84.1% and a lightness of 46.9%. #1338dc color hex could be obtained by blending #2670ff with #0000b9. Closest websafe color is: #0033cc.

#1338dc Color Conversion

The hexadecimal color #1338dc has RGB values of R:19, G:56, B:220 and CMYK values of C:0.91, M:0.75, Y:0, K:0.14. Its decimal value is 1259740.

Shades and Tints of #1338dc

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000103 is the darkest color, while #f0f3f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#1338dc

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#6f7280 is the less saturated color, while #012cee is the most saturated one.
